Rotational modulation has been observed in different space-science data at Saturn and has invoked tremendous interests of the community. This work completes the modulation analysis of Saturn radio emissions by finishing the analysis of 20 kHz narrowband emissions and comprehensively comparing the modulation features among the regularly observed radio components: 5 and 20 kHz narrowband emissions and Saturn kilometric radiation. Here, we show the rotational modulation features of the 20 kHz narrowband emissions, which display similar characteristics to the 5 kHz narrowband emissions. The relative phase differences between the different radio components reveal a “phase lock” relation, suggesting these clock-like modulated emissions are triggered at different local times and in sequence of the phase relation. These results in turn provide new insights to the large-scale Saturnian magnetospheric dynamics where the physical processes triggering these radio emissions also take place in order.
